Location
Station Road is located in the popular commuter village of Ulceby, which is equidistant in location to the Historic Port Town of Grimsby/Cleethorpes the popular seaside resort, Scunthorpe town and the City of Hull. The village itself is predominatly semi-rural and is extremely popular with families who attend the local village School.<br /> The property itself is also conveniently placed with easy access to Immingham docks with regular bus routes and serviced by train links and the A180 for working commuting reasons. A short 10 minute walk takes you to a large Co-op supermarket, post office, takeaways and local Boutique shops.
